This year has seen a massive rise in the popularity of Twitter changing it from a tool for smug big city-dwelling marketing folk to a tool for smug people in general.

It's the month of lists, which means that Twitter has also chirped in (get it??) with their review of 2011. Unsurprisingly, Charlie Sheen dominates. He was the most mentioned actor of the year, while #tigerblood was the second most popular hashtag.

More surprisingly, Thor was the most tweeted about film of the year, beating Twilight and Harry Potter instalments while Macaulay Culkin was an unpredictable hit, as the second most mentioned actor.

Most tweeted about event of the year? Bin Laden's death? The Japan tsumani? Ermmm, try the MTV Video Music Awards.

Hashtags

1. #egypt

2. #tigerblood

3. #threewordstoliveby

4. #idontunderstandwhy

5. #japan

6. #improudtosay

7. #superbowl

8. #jan25

Tweets per second

1. MTV Video Music Awards - 8,868

2. Troy Davis executed - 7,671

3. End of FIFA Women's World Cup - 7,196

4. Brazil eliminated from the Copa America - 7,166

5. Steve Jobs resigns - 7,064
